### Sweeper leaves orphans behind

New folks: the Dustpan job sweeps orphaned CI resources (stale runners, dangling volumes) every hour on the Halverton cluster. If the orphan count climbs instead of dropping, the sweeper probably crashed mid-pass and left its lock file behind. Delete the lock, rerun manually, and watch one full cycle. Do not widen the sweep filter — that once deleted live runners. When filing a ticket, include the sweeper build token below.

trace token, hadup-tagug: htk21_12de252fa14cc922da950

## Lorebin Environments — Partitioning

Lorebin partitions the `events` table by month. Partitions are created two months ahead by the `partmaker` cron. If the cron fails, inserts land in the default partition and query latency spikes — check this first when paged for slow reads.

Staging and prod differ only in retention: staging drops partitions after 3 months, prod after 24. Never detach a partition manually in prod without a snapshot.

The active partitioning settings for each environment are listed below.

config for tagaf-bawif:
[norok]
host = norok.ordinworks.local
user = norok_svc
database = norok_prod

## Changed defaults

Heads up: the Ledgerline tax-rate lookup cache now defaults to a 15-minute TTL instead of 24 hours. Turns out rates in the Veldt County sandbox were going stale mid-demo, which was embarrassing. Eviction is now LRU rather than FIFO, and the cache warms on boot. If you're reviewing, check that nothing hardcodes the old TTL. The new defaults land as follows.

deployment values, bajop-taweg:
holwyn:
  log_level: debug
  metrics_host: metrics.holwyn.zemvarsys.internal
  pool_size: 32